The contract in 1944 established centralized financial management guidelines in between Australia, Japan, the United States, Canada, and a variety of Western European countries. Essentially, the world's economy remained in shambles after World War II, so 730 delegates from 44 Allied nations collected in New Hampshire in a hotel called Bretton Woods. Inflation.

Treasury department official Harry Dexter White. Lots of historians believe the closed-door Bretton Woods conference centralized the whole world's financial system (Global Financial System). On the conference's last day, Bretton Woods delegates codified a code of rules for the world's financial system and conjured up the World Bank Group and the IMF. Essentially, because the U.S. managed more than two-thirds of the world's gold, the system would count on gold and the U.S. dollar. However, Richard Nixon stunned the world when he removed the gold part out of the Bretton Woods pact in August 1971. As quickly as the Bretton Woods system was up and running, a number of individuals criticized the plan and stated the Bretton Woods conference and subsequent productions boosted world inflation.

The editorialist was Henry Hazlitt and his short articles like "End the IMF" were exceptionally controversial to the status quo. In the editorial, Hazlitt said that he composed thoroughly about how the intro of the IMF had actually triggered huge national currency devaluations. Hazlitt discussed the British pound lost a third of its value overnight in 1949. "In the decade from the end of 1952 to the end of 1962, 43 leading currencies depreciated," the financial expert detailed back in 1963. "The U.S. dollar showed a loss in internal purchasing power of 12 percent, the British pound of 25 percent, the French franc of 30 percent.
